The Art of Deception: How Scammers Steal Your Cash

Scammers employ a variety of strategies to lure unsuspecting victims into sharing their sensitive information. These sly individuals often pose to be legitimate entities, such as banks, charities, or government agencies, in an attempt to acquire your confidence.

Exercise caution of any demands for prompt payment or private details. Always check the identity of any individual ahead of providing valuable information. Remember, if something seems excessively enticing, it most likely is a scam.
